UNIHF Technology Services evaluates suppliers in Taiwan by applying a multi-layered quality assurance framework that combines on-site audits, data-driven performance metrics, and third-party lab verification. The process starts with a pre-screening of the supplier's manufacturing capabilities, focusing on ISO 9001 and ISO 13485 certifications, which are common among top-tier Taiwanese electronics and precision component manufacturers. According to Taiwan's Ministry of Economic Affairs, over 65% of mid-to-large scale suppliers in the semiconductor and machinery sectors hold these certifications, and UNIHF uses this as a baseline filter. After initial documentation review, UNIHF dispatches its own engineers for unannounced factory visits, where they inspect production line cleanliness, calibration records for measuring equipment, and traceability of raw materials. Data from these visits is fed into a scoring system that weights defect rates, on-time delivery percentages, and corrective action response times. For example, suppliers with a defect rate below 0.8% in the past six months receive a higher tier rating, while those exceeding 2% face mandatory re-audits. UNIHF also cross-references supplier performance against Taiwan's Industrial Development Bureau statistics, which show that the average defect rate for ISO-certified firms in the Taichung Science Park is around 1.2%, giving UNIHF a realistic benchmark. The evaluation does not stop at the factory gate; UNIHF requires random samples from each production batch to be sent to accredited labs like SGS Taiwan or TÜV Rheinland for chemical and mechanical stress testing. This is particularly critical for suppliers of high-precision optics or medical device components, where even a 0.01mm deviation can cause system failures. In 2023, UNIHF rejected 12% of potential suppliers after lab results revealed inconsistencies in material hardness or coating thickness that passed initial visual inspection. The entire process is documented in a centralized quality management system that generates quarterly scorecards, which are shared with suppliers to drive continuous improvement. The evaluation team also conducts interviews with the supplier's quality assurance staff, testing their knowledge of statistical process control and failure mode effects analysis. If the team finds that a supplier's QA manager cannot explain how they handle a 3-sigma deviation, that supplier is automatically downgraded. This human element is often overlooked, but UNIHF finds that it correlates strongly with long-term reliability. In terms of data granularity, UNIHF tracks 15 key performance indicators per supplier, including first-pass yield, lead time variability, and non-conformance report closure rate. For Taiwanese suppliers in the printed circuit board assembly sector, the average first-pass yield is 97.3%, according to industry reports from the Taiwan Printed Circuit Association, and UNIHF sets a minimum threshold of 95% for any supplier to remain in its approved vendor list. Suppliers that consistently hit 98% or above are given preferred status, which means faster payment terms and priority for new projects. The evaluation also includes a review of the supplier's corrective action process, specifically how they handle non-conformances. UNIHF looks for a documented root cause analysis, a corrective action plan, and a verification step to ensure the fix is effective. Suppliers that use a structured methodology like 8D or PDCA are preferred, because these methods are proven to prevent recurrence. In 2023, UNIHF found that 70% of Taiwanese suppliers used some form of structured corrective action, but only 30% consistently verified the effectiveness of their fixes. This gap is addressed in the evaluation report, and suppliers are given six months to improve.
